The summit was held in Phnom Penh on Sept. 1, bringing together entrepreneurs, investors, and business representatives to explore new opportunities for cooperation amid changes in the global economic and investment landscape.

According to Agence Kampuchea Presse, at the opening ceremony, H.E. Chea Vuthy, Secretary-General of the Cambodia Investment Board at the Council for the Development of Cambodia (CDC), urged businesses and investors to explore investment opportunities in Cambodia. He emphasized considering Cambodia as a base for expanding production and business operations to regional and global markets.

He highlighted the need for closer connectivity between foreign investors and local enterprises, stating that foreign investment should contribute not only to the creation of factories and jobs but also to the transfer of knowledge and technology and the development of human resources in Cambodia.

H.E. Chea Vuthy noted that the Royal Government of Cambodia has been implementing measures to promote long-term investment and improve the business environment. These measures include human resource training, infrastructure improvements, reducing trade and investment costs, and strengthening the CDC's One-Stop-Service mechanism to provide investors with convenient, fast, and efficient services.

In addition, the government is promoting the use of digital technology in investment project registration and implementing measures to facilitate investment. The Cambodian Investment Board is prepared to welcome, facilitate, and support investors throughout the entire investment cycle in Cambodia, from decision-making to the implementation and expansion of investment projects, he added.

Despite global uncertainty, geopolitical shifts, conflicts, and the reorganization of global supply chains, H.E. Chea Vuthy emphasized that significant opportunities for cooperation remain. He underlined that the China-ASEAN Entrepreneurs Summit should serve as a forum for turning dialogue into cooperation and cooperation into practical investment opportunities.
